Carl Grant SHANNON (VETERAN KOR)

Johnson (Soddy-Daisy) Cemetery
Hamilton County,
Tennessee

Tennessee
PRIVATE FIRST CLASS 13 Engineer Combat Battalion 7th Infantry Division
Korea
October 26, 1918 - February 12, 1951

Per obit:
Mother: Mary Shannon,
Wife: Elizabeth S Shannon,
Siblings: Allie Carlisle, Mary Ruth Scates, Flora Mae Mincey,
Betty Lee Shannon, James Wheeler and Allen S. Shannon

Killed in action

Private First Class Shannon was awarded the Purple Heart, the Korean Service Medal, the United Nations Service Medal, the National Defense Service Medal and the Republic of Korea War Service Medal.
